One more piece of information is given than is necessary for solving the problem. Identify this unnecessary piece of information. Then solve the problem. An architect is designing a house. The scale on the plan is 1-inch=5 feet. If the house is to have a length of 75 feet and a width of 60 feet, how long will the line representing the house's length be on the blueprint?
What piece of given information is not necessary to solve the problem?
A. The scale 1 inch=5feet
B. The width of 60 feet
C. The length of 75 feet
D. The area of the house
